Tom Loehr is Deputy Executive Vice President, Crosspointe, the new Rolls-Royce aero engine facility currently under development in Prince George County, Virginia. In this role, Loehr is accountable for all program financials as well as leading the interface with the company’s Purchasing organization and liaising with the Commonwealth of Virginia.

Prior to this position, Loehr was Vice President, Purchasing, for Rolls-Royce Corporation in Indianapolis, Indiana. He joined Rolls-Royce in 2000 as Vice President of Finance and IT, Rolls-Royce Corporation.

Previously, Loehr served as Region Controller for the Rogers Group in Bloomington, Indiana, leading the financial support of the operations in Indiana and Ohio. He also led the company’s Block Manufacturing Unit through a performance turnaround period.

Earlier Loehr spent 16 years with Allied Signal in Greer, South Carolina in a series of progressively senior finance and operations positions including Director of Finance and Business Systems and Manager of the Turbine & Compressor Disc business unit.

Loehr began his career with Emerson Electric in Bennetsville, South Carolina serving in various supply chain related positions.

Loehr received a BS in Management from the University of South Carolina in 1980 and an MBA from Clemson University in 1989.
